Fluorescence-Detected Mid-Infrared Photothermal Microscopy

Volume: 143, Issue: 30, Pages: 11490 - 11499
Published: Jul 15, 2021
Abstract
Mid-infrared photothermal microscopy is a new chemical imaging technology in which a visible beam senses the photothermal effect induced by a pulsed infrared laser. This technology provides infrared spectroscopic information at submicrometer spatial resolution and enables infrared spectroscopy and imaging of living cells and organisms.
